What you can expect from me

Your first session is an opportunity for us to get to know one another and begin building a comfortable, trusting therapeutic relationship. I will take time to listen to what brought you to therapy, understand your current concerns, and learn about your goals and what you hope to accomplish through treatment.

We will discuss relevant history, current challenges, strengths, and areas of your life that may be contributing to your concerns. I will also explain my approach to therapy, answer questions, review expectations, and work with you to begin developing an individualized treatment plan.

I believe the first session should feel supportive rather than overwhelming. You do not have to have everything figured out before you walk through the door. My goal is to meet you where you are, help you feel comfortable, and begin identifying practical steps toward positive change.
